Neverwinter Nights: Enhanced Edition!

The Beamdog team is very excited to announce the return of a classic! Neverwinter Nights: Enhanced Edition will be available for pre-order on Beamdog on November 21 at 12pm PSTand will be coming soon to Steam.


On November 21, we will begin inviting pre-order owners into a Head Start program, allowing players to try an early version of the game, import modules, and prepare persistent world servers.


We are incredibly proud of the work the team has done so far on Neverwinter Nights: Enhanced Edition, and with the community’s feedback, we will continue fixing bugs and adding features for launch. We’ve added an improved display that looks great on modern 4k monitors, UI elements now adjust in size based on chosen resolution, and post-processing effects make for crisper, cleaner visuals. Save games, modules, and mods from the original Neverwinter Nights work in the Enhanced Edition.

Yes. They're charging $19.99, twice as much as the GOG release, but with the same content. The 3 modules not included in the Diamond edition will be sold as DLC:

The release is accompanied by a Digital Deluxe bundle which includes three of the original premium modules (Pirates of the Sword Coast, Infinite Dungeons, and Wyvern Crown of Cormyr), two soundtracks collecting all of the original music, and a new portrait pack. Each piece of DLC will be available to wishlist on Steam All content will be available on Windows, macOS, and Linux.
